Abstract
Generating multivariate Poisson data is essential in many applications. Current simulation methods suffer from limitations ranging from computational complexity to restrictions on the structure of the correlation matrix. We propose a computationally efficient and conceptually appealing method for generating multivariate Poisson data. The method is based on simulating multivariate Normal data and converting them to achieve a specific correlation matrix and Poisson rate vector. This allows for generating data that have positive or negative correlations as well as different rates.
